Full Control Over Your Vehicle With An App

You can enjoy full control of your electric vehicle with a smart app on your mobile phone. You can install the app and check the battery status of your car. You can double-check that the car is locked through the app.

Moreover, you can control the inner temperature of the car and regulate it according to your preference. You can heat or cool the car according to the season and enjoy a comfortable environment whenever you enter your car. However, make sure you adjust the temperature when your car is connected to the charger so that you have enough miles for commuting.

Besides this, you can find nearby charging stations through the app. Type “EV charging point near me” in the app to locate all the stations that are near your current location.

One Pedal Driving

With regenerative braking technology in place, you don’t have to rely on the traditional braking system as much in EVs as you had to in gasoline-powered vehicles. So, with time EV driving will become a one-pedal task that will further improve overall comfort. It will take a little time for the new drivers to adjust to this technique and judge the deceleration distances. However, once you get the hang of it, you will be able to enjoy your rides on your EV with minimal work.

Saves Overall Energy

You can save a lot of energy on your ride if you drive sensibly. EVs will start recouping the energy when you stop accelerating. This is not possible in traditional ICE-powered vehicles where a lot of energy is wasted.

So, while driving, when you decelerate your EV, the motor will flip automatically and start pumping energy.
